Howard County G/T Chorus

The Howard County Middle School Gifted and Talented Chorus is a countywide program for middle school chorus students who excel in their school programs. Students are nominated to audition by their respective choral directors based on their demonstration of excellent music skills and cooperation in the school chorus program. Mrs. Ellen Doring, Choir Director at Burleigh Manor Middle School, and Mr. Paul Lavin, Choir Director at Dunloggin Middle School conducts the GT Chorus.
